Subject: [OPENADS-SA-2007-001] phpAdsNew and phpPgAds
 2.0.9-pr1 vulnerability fixed

========================================================================
Openads security advisory                            OPENADS-SA-2007-001
------------------------------------------------------------------------
Advisory ID:           OPENADS-SA-2007-001
Date:                  2007-Jan-24
Security risk:         low risk
Applications affetced: phpAdsNew, phpPgAds
Versions affected:     <= phpAdsNew 2.0.9-pr1, phpPgAds 2.0.9-pr1
Versions not affected: >= Openads 2.0.10, Openads for PostgreSQL 2.0.10
========================================================================


========================================================================
Vulnerability:  Cross-site scripting
========================================================================

Description
-----------
This is the description of the vulnerability recieved by JPCERT:

"We have confirmed that in admin-search.php, scripts included in
'keyword' parameter is shown without proper sanitization thus the
script could be executed.

However a user needs to login the system as administrator, which makes
the exploit technically difficult.

If this vulnerability is exploited, by script execution, a user's
session ID included in HTTP Cookie might be stolen. Also there's a risk
that the contents of phpAdsNew are falsified temporarily."

References
----------
- JVN#07274813: http://jvn.jp/jp/JVN%2307274813/index.html

Solution
--------
- The vulnerability was fixed in Openads and Openads for PostgreSQL
  2.0.10 (released on Jan 18th), but we suggest you to upgrade to
  Openads or Openads for PostgreSQL 2.0.11 released today.
